October 17, 1945 ~ September 7, 2016
Barry James Moore, 70, of Edinburg, Texas, formerly of Lake Ozark, passed away Wednesday, September 7, 2016, at Heisinger Bluffs in Jefferson City.
He was born October 17, 1945, in Wichita, Kansas, the son of the late James Logan and Mary Elizabeth (Black) Moore.
Barry spent most of his life as a boat mechanic around the Lake Ozark area. He also co-founded and co-owned Glencove Marina at the Lake of the Ozarks.
Since his retirement, he loved to travel with his wife Jo Ann in their RV and spending time with his family and friends.
Survivors include his wife, Jo Ann Noel, Edinburg, Texas; five children, Cheri (Tony) Middendorf, New Bloomfield; Tambra Galarnyk, St. Louis; James Moore, Jefferson City; John (Marla) Moore, St. Thomas; Laurel (Scot) Bjornson, Hayfield, Minn.; ten grandchildren, Haley Middendorf, Gavin Middendorf, Logan Moore, Cassidy Moore, Madison Moore, Anikka Bjornson, Mason Galarnyk, Corryn Bjornson, Sjon Bjornson, Jaiden Moore; and a sister, Dana Opie, Jefferson City.
